Kerr spacetime describes a rotating black hole. The line element in Boyer?Lindquist coordinates (t,r,?,?) is given by d?s^2=-(1- ( 2M r ) / ( ? ) )d?t^2- ( 4M a r sin^2? ) / ( ? ) d?t d??+ ( ? ) / ( ? ) d?r^2+??d??^2+(r^2+a^2+ ( 2M a^2r sin^2? ) / ( ? )...
